Feb. 28—SAN ANGELO — The UTPB men’s basketball team saw its season come to an end with a 74-67 loss to Angelo State Thursday at the Junell Center.
Needing a victory to clinch a spot in next week’s Lone Star Conference tournament, the Falcons couldn’t hang on to a 33-21 halftime lead.
The Falcons’ season ends at 16-12 overall, 12-10 in LSC.
Angelo State improved to 17-11, 13-9 and clinched a spot in the LSC tournament.
The Falcons were led by Alex Matthews’ 18 points while Maison Adeleye had 16.
Angelo State’s Carvell Teasett had 20 points to lead the Rams.
